Tall funnel just ahead of he steerer's hatch > etc, etc. > Do you have any more info on it please Daniel? > Roger > Yeah, not sure what yo say really. - He has done basicaly all the work himself, and had done a very good job, and with speed. - The engine is 4.5+7.5x4inch AAleak compound, same as the engine in emilyanne and tixal, but not by the same builder (emilyannes and tixals where build by antony beaver in 1991 and 1985 respectivaly) simualar also to adaments 4+8x4 cocraine compound. - And boiler is also a vertical firetube boiler, of a simluar size to both emilyannes and adaments (tixal has a watertube boiler) Something like 30gallons 600lb/hour, 150 1inch tubes, that sort of thing. - The hull as i said is a liverpoolboats hull, based on the own design, but modifyed to suit the engine layout. Last draught is increased from standard, but the engine drives though a 1:2 box, so the propeller is only somthing like 18"square or somthing like that and shes a little ligher than EA (we're swinging a 26*32inch). Gives them somthing sensable to spin an alternator off too!
Its a nice boat, well put together. Some bits are quite finshed yet, and the odd bit is currently a bit aggricultural, but im sure its only going to get better, and its already very nice!
